1.Reduction of aerosol transmission in upper gastrointestinal endoscopy by using a novel endoscopic oronasal shield
Junxiong WANG ; Peng LI ; Shutian ZHANG
Chinese Journal of Digestive Endoscopy 2025;42(11):887-891
Objective:To evaluate the effectiveness of a novel endoscopic oronasal shields in reducing aerosol transmission during upper gastrointestinal endoscopy.Methods:Patients undergoing sedated upper gastrointestinal endoscopy at Lhasa People's Hospital (December 2023-February 2024) were randomized 1∶1 via SAS 9.4 to shield or control groups. A six-channel particle counter (0.3, 0.5, 1.0, 2.5, 5.0, 10.0 μm) measured aerosol particles. The primary outcome was pre-/post-procedure aerosol variation at the endoscopist's facial position. The secondary outcome was device safety.Results:The study enrolled 100 patients (50 per group) with comparable baseline characteristics. Procedure duration showed no significant difference (7.8±3.9 min VS 8.1±4.2 min, t=0.500, P=0.615). The oronasal shield group demonstrated significantly reduced aerosol increases at 0.3 μm [(57.87±19.26)×10?/L VS (203.32±18.33)×10?/L, t=4.295, P<0.001], 0.5 μm [(19.36±3.60)×10?/L VS (64.61±12.67)×10?/L, t=4.949, P<0.001], 1.0 μm [(15.31±4.42)×10?/L VS (54.11±9.12)×10?/L, t=4.507, P<0.001], and 2.5 μm [(7.38±2.90)×10?/L VS (23.33±5.17)×10?/L, t=3.723, P<0.001]. Adverse event rates (cough, hiccups, hypoxemia, etc.) showed no significant differences ( P>0.05). Conclusion:Endoscopic oronasal shields safely reduce aerosol generation without prolonging procedure time, potentially mitigating exposure risks in endoscopy centers.
2.Recent advance in role of cytokines in myasthenia gravis
Chunkai LI ; Yuanyin TENG ; Junxiong YIN
Chinese Journal of Neuromedicine 2025;24(10):1048-1052
Myasthenia gravis (MG) is mainly mediated by pathogenic autoantibodies secreted by effector B cells. Cytokines secreted by various immune cells can participate in MG development by regulating B lymphocyte activity and modulating lymphocyte differentiation. This article reviews the recent advance in role of cytokines such as interleukin (IL)-4, IL-6, IL-17, and transforming growth factor-β in MG development and cytokine-targeted MG treatment, with the aim of providing new ideas for MG diagnosis, treatment, and prognosis assessment.

5.Review on data analysis and application of high-throughput peptide arrays
Junxiong HUANG ; Yimin TAO ; Pei ZHONG ; Chunqing ZHAO ; Xiaoguang LI ; Hui WANG
Shanghai Journal of Preventive Medicine 2023;35(1):66-69
This article introduces a high-throughput molecular screening chip: peptide arrays. As a kind of biochip, the peptide arrays are easy to synthesis, stable in probe chemistry, high-throughput in screening and highly specific compared with other biochips. To analyze the new high-throughput data, researchers have recently proposed a series of deep learning and bioinformatics methods to study the binding characteristics of peptide probes and target molecules. Those algorithms could be used to predict the binding affinity of protein targets against peptides. Moreover, peptide arrays could also play important roles in analyzing protein-protein interactions,screening novel drug peptides, disease diagnosis and general health assessment based on recent reports. The application of this new technology could provide novel insights into public health research.
6.Effects of acupuncture and moxibustion on PINK1/Parkin signaling pathway in substantia nigra of Thy1-αSyn transgenic mice with Parkinson disease
Youzhi XIAO ; Kunshan LI ; Ziyi CHEN ; Lin SHEN ; Yiyi CHEN ; Jiajing LU ; Jing XIE ; Junxiong LI ; Wenjia WANG ; Lingjie LI ; Yu QIAO ; Jing LI ; Yanping YANG
Journal of Acupuncture and Tuina Science 2023;21(6):427-436
Objective:To observe the effects of acupuncture and moxibustion on phosphatase and PTEN-induced putative kinase 1(PINK1)/Parkin signaling pathway in the midbrain substantia nigra of Thy1-α synuclein(αSyn)transgenic model mice with Parkinson disease(PD). Methods:Twenty-four Thy1-αSyn transgenic mice were randomly divided into a model group,an acupuncture group,an acupuncture + moxibustion group,and a Western medicine group.Six wild-type mice in the same litter were used as the wild-type group.In the acupuncture group,Baihui(GV20)and Yanglingquan(GB34)were selected for acupuncture.In the acupuncture + moxibustion group,Guanyuan(CV4)was added on the basis of the acupuncture group.The Western medicine group was given rapamycin intraperitoneal injection at a dose of 10 mg/(kg·bw).The wild-type group and the model group were fixed without intervention.The overall rod performance(ORP)score of mice was observed in each group.The immunohistochemical method was used to detect the tyrosine hydroxylase(TH)positive neurons in the substantia nigra of mice in each group.The αSyn was detected by the immunofluorescence chemical method.The expression levels of αSyn,microtubule-associated protein 1 light chain 3(LC3)-Ⅱ/LC3-Ⅰ,autophagy protein sequestosome-1/protein 62(SQSTM-1/p62),PINK1,Parkin,and ubiquitin-specific protease 30(USP30)proteins were detected by Western blotting assay.The expression levels of LC3B,p62,PINK1,Parkin,and USP30 mRNAs were detected by fluorescence quantitative polymerase chain reaction. Results:Compared with the wild-type group,the ORP score,the p62,PINK1,and Parkin protein expression levels decreased significantly(P<0.01),the PINK1 mRNA expression level decreased(P<0.05),while the protein and mRNA expression levels of USP30 increased(P<0.05)in the model group.Compared with the model group,the ORP score in the acupuncture group and the acupuncture + moxibustion group increased(P<0.05);the expression level of LC3-Ⅱ/LC3-Ⅰ protein in the acupuncture + moxibustion group and the Western medicine group increased(P<0.05);the protein expression levels of p62,PINK1,and Parkin increased(P<0.05),while the USP30 protein expression level decreased significantly(P<0.01)in the acupuncture group,the acupuncture + moxibustion group,and the Western medicine group;the Parkin mRNA expression level in the acupuncture group and the acupuncture + moxibustion group increased(P<0.05);the USP30 mRNA expression level in the acupuncture + moxibustion group decreased(P<0.05). Conclusion:Acupuncture and moxibustion regulate the related molecule expression levels of PINK1/Parkin signaling pathway in the Thy1-αSyn transgenic PD model mice and promote the autophagy degradation of αSyn to exert the protective effect of dopaminergic neurons.
7.Diagnostic accuracy and safety of Dermatophagoides pteronyssinus extracts used for skin prick test
Rui TANG ; Xiaohong LYU ; Yuxi LIU ; Ruiqi WANG ; Lianglu WANG ; Hong LI ; Jinlyu SUN ; Yuxiang ZHI ; Jianqing GU ; Kai GUAN ; Liping WEN ; Zixi WANG ; Lisha LI ; Le CUI ; Yingyang XU ; Junxiong ZHOU ; Tao XU ; Jia YIN
Chinese Medical Journal 2022;135(21):2563-2569
Background::Dermatophagoides pteronyssinus is a common allergen causing allergic diseases in China. The aim of this study was to evaluate the efficacy and safety of D. pteronyssinus extracts produced by Peking Union Medical College Hospital (PUMCH) for the skin prick test (SPT) in the diagnosis of D. pteronyssinus allergy. Methods::A total of 910 subjects with allergic diseases were prescribed D. pteronyssinus SPT and specific sIgE (sIgE) test among the Outpatients of Department of Allergy, PUMCH from August 10, 2015 to August 30, 2017. Receiver operating characteristic curve (ROC) analysis was performed according to the results of D. pteronyssinus-sIgE detection. The accuracy of D. pteronyssinus extracts used for SPT in the diagnosis of D. pteronyssinus allergy was evaluated under different cutoff values. Adverse events after SPT were recorded to evaluate safety. Results::There were 796 and 618 subjects in the full analysis set (FAS) and the per protocol set (PPS), respectively. The areas under the curve of FAS and PPS were 0.871 and 0.873, respectively. According to the ROC of PPS, the optimal and 95% specificity diagnostic cutoff values of D. pteronyssinus SPT mean wheal diameter were 3.25 and 3.75 mm, respectively. No adverse events occurred. Conclusion::The extracts of D. pteronyssinus for SPT were simple, highly accurate, and safe and should be considered for recommendation in the clinical diagnosis of D. pteronyssinus allergy.
8. Combined treatment of perianal condyloma acuminatum inHIV seropositive men who have sex with men with microwave and photo-dynamic therapy
Shuifeng LI ; Sihan LU ; Rongxin HU ; Jianqun DU ; Ying LI ; Junxiong WANG ; Qiongxian WU ; Jianyu LIANG ; QiXian XU ; Shujuan GUO
Chinese Journal of Experimental and Clinical Virology 2019;33(1):70-73
Objective:
To analyze the clinical features of perianal condyloma acuminatum in HIV infected men who have sex with men (MSM) and assess the effects of combined treatment of microwave and photodynamic therapy.
Methods:
Clinical and laboratory data of 260 male patients with perianal condyloma acuminatum were collected and microwave combined with photodynamic therapy was applied on them.
Results:
The majority of the patients with perianal condyloma acuminatum were young people (243/260). Warts were mainly located in the anus or from the outside to inside of the anus (245/260). Among them, the proportion of warts position of extraanal in HIV-infected group (8/220) was lower than that of non-HIV-infected group (7/40). HPV types 11 (70/118), 6 (44/118) and 16 (40/118) were the most common types of HPV infection. People with HIV infection were more likely to develop high-risk, mixed types HPV infection and multiple HPV infection than those without HIV infection. More than half of the patients (146/260) needed only 1-3 sessions of photodynamic treatments. There was no significant difference in the times of photodynamic treatments and the numbers of photosensitizers required between the HIV-infected and non-HIV-infected groups. The recurrence rate of HIV-infected group (13.6%, 30/220) was also similar to that of non-HIV-infected group (15.0%, 6/40), but far lower than those who underwent microwave therapy alone (45%, 18/40).
Conclusions
The combination therapy significantly reduced the recurrence rate of perianal condyloma acuminatum in HIV infected MSM.
9.Regulating Yin and Yang to Reach the Balance—Discussion on Effective Mechanism of Autohemotherapy Based on Th1/Th2 Immune Deviation
Dongshu ZHANG ; Lu LIU ; Junxiong LI ; Daoqi ZHU ; Yunyi ZENG
World Science and Technology-Modernization of Traditional Chinese Medicine 2017;19(5):791-796
Based on previous clinical and basic research on autohemotherapy,its effective mechanism was explored.Autohemotherapy was used as the keyword in the document retrieval of databases such as the Pubmed,CNKI,Wanfang,VIP,and etc.from 1990 to 2017.Previous clinical and basic research results of our team were also combined in the analysis of effective mechanism study on autohemotherapy in the treatment of acne.The results showed that autohemotherapy displayed the treatment effect of acne vulgaris through the regulation of Th1/Th2 immune deviation and micro ecological imbalance of local lesions,which may be one of the important ways in the treatment of acne vulgaris by autohemotherapy.It also reflected the regulation of Yin and Yang to reach the balance.It was concluded that in the future research,taking the effect of Th1/Th2 immune deviation and micro ecological imbalance of local lesions as the starting point,it will provide experimental basis for the effect of regulating Yin and Yang to reach the balance.It can provide certain scientific basis for its clinical application.
10.Effects of intervertebral bridging ossifications in patients of osteoporotic vertebral compression fracture on bone fracture healing
Qingsong LI ; Yanan WANG ; Lingzhi MENG ; Meihui PIAO ; Junxiong MA ; Jun LIU ; Liangbi XIANG ; Qi WANG
Journal of Regional Anatomy and Operative Surgery 2017;26(6):427-430
Objective To investigate the effects of intervertebral bridging ossifications in patients of osteoporotic vertebral compression fracture (OVCF) on bone fracture healing.Methods A total of 170 patients of thoracolumbar vertebral endplate fracture who were admitted into our hospital were selected.Divided these patients into the observation group,namely 60 patients with nonunion of vertebral endplate after 3 months of conservative treatment,and the control group, including 110 patients with well healed vertebra after 3 months of conservative treatment.Compared the distribution of intervertebral bridging ossifications of the two groups 3 weeks after injury.Results The incidence of bridging ossification at levels of T9 to T10,T10to T11,T11to T12 in the observation group were significantly higher than that in the control group.And it showed a significantly higher incidence of bridging ossification at the second proximal intervertebral segment in the observation group than that of the control group.There was a significantly greater sagittal wedge angle in the observation group compared with the control group.Conclusion Conservative treatment may increase the risk of nonunion of osteoporotic vertebral compression fractures when there is a bridging ossification at the second proximal intervertebral level or the sagittal wedge angle was greater than 14.2°in a fresh osteoporotic vertebral compression fracture.It should be a careful choose whether to take conservative treatment or surgical intervention.
